'Coolie' Box Office collection day 15: Rajinikanth's gangster drama records its LOWEST so far; crosses Rs 270 crore mark in India

Lokesh Kanagaraj’s ‘Coolie’ featuring superstar Rajinikanth was released on 14 August. The film clashed with Ayan Mukerji’s ‘War 2’ starring Hrithik Roshan and Jr NTR, yet managed to stay strong at the box office. Over two weeks, it kept drawing crowds and raced towards the Rs 500 crore worldwide mark. But on its fifteenth day, the film saw its biggest dip yet.

Day 15 collection marks lowest earning so far

According to early estimates by Sacnilk, ‘Coolie’ collected only Rs 1.75 crore net in India across all languages on Day 15. This has brought its 15-day India total to Rs 270.85 crore. The figure marks the film’s lowest single-day collection so far.The film had started its journey with a massive Rs 65 crore opening, and within eight days it had already reached Rs 229.65 crore. But the momentum slowed down in the second week, with the fifteenth day proving to be the weakest.Occupancy rates on day 15On Thursday, 28 August 2025, ‘Coolie’ showed mixed occupancy across regions. Tamil stood at 12.69%, Telugu at 13.88%, while Hindi lagged behind with 7.90%.

Here’s a look at how ‘Coolie’ has performed each day in India (net collection, all languages):

Day 1 [Thursday]: Rs 65 croreDay 2 [Friday]: Rs 54.75 croreDay 3 [Saturday]: Rs 39.5 croreDay 4 [Sunday]: Rs 35.25 croreDay 5 [Monday]: Rs 12 croreDay 6 [Tuesday]: Rs 9.5 croreDay 7 [Wednesday]: Rs 7.5 croreDay 8 [Thursday]: Rs 6.15 croreWeek 1 total: Rs 229.65 croreDay 9 [Friday]: Rs 5.85 croreDay 10 [Saturday]: Rs 10.5 croreDay 11 [Sunday]: Rs 11.35 croreDay 12 [Monday]: Rs 3.25 croreDay 13 [Tuesday]: Rs 3.65 croreDay 14 [Wednesday]: Rs 4.85 croreDay 15 [Thursday]: Rs 1.75 crore (early estimates)Total after 15 days: Rs 270.85 croreThe sharp contrast between the huge opening and the Day 15 dip shows how the film’s earnings have slowed down.

‘Coolie’ follows Deva’s fight for justice

‘Coolie’ is an action drama with Rajinikanth playing Deva, a former coolie union leader. Deva now runs subsidised housing for students. His life takes a turn when his close friend Rajasekhar (played by Sathyaraj) dies under mysterious circumstances.Rajasekhar’s three daughters, including Preethi (Shruti Haasan), are left orphaned. While trying to uncover the truth behind his friend’s death, Deva comes face-to-face with dangerous cartel leader Simon (Nagarjuna) and Dayal (Soubin Shahir), a man hiding a secret of his own.
